Why Windproof Performance Matters in Backcountry Cooking

Wind isn’t just an inconvenience—it’s a direct assault on your stove’s efficiency, your fuel reserves, and ultimately, your safety in the wilderness. A 10 mph wind can rob a standard stove of up to 50% of its heat output, turning a three-minute boil into a fuel-guzzling 12-minute ordeal. In extreme conditions, that inefficiency can mean the difference between a hot meal and a cold, morale-crushing dinner after a 15-mile day.

The Science Behind Wind Resistance

Windproofing operates on two fundamental principles: shielding and compensation. Shielding involves physical barriers that deflect wind from the flame, while compensation uses increased pressure or burner design to maintain heat output despite air disruption. The most effective stoves in 2026 employ both strategies synergistically. Advanced computational fluid dynamics modeling now allows engineers to simulate mountain microclimates, creating windscreen geometries that create negative pressure zones to actually draw air away from the burner rather than just blocking it.

Real-World Impact on Fuel Efficiency

Every gust that reaches your flame steals BTUs directly from your pot. Independent testing by major outdoor publications shows that in sustained 15 mph winds, non-windproof stoves can burn through a 100g canister in just 45 minutes of cooking time. Windproof models extend that same canister to nearly two hours under identical conditions. When you’re counting ounces for a weeklong traverse, that efficiency translates into carrying one less fuel canister—nearly half a pound saved.

Key Technologies in Modern Windproof Stoves

Integrated Windscreen Designs

The days of flimsy aluminum foil windscreens are over. Contemporary top-rated stoves feature built-in windscreens that become structural components of the stove itself. These designs create a sealed combustion chamber, often with venturi-effect air intakes that actually accelerate combustion air while excluding turbulent wind. Look for stoves where the windscreen locks onto the burner assembly with silicone seals or precision-machined interfaces—anything less creates micro-gaps that defeat the purpose.

Pressure Regulation Systems

Pressure regulation represents the single biggest leap forward in 2026 stove technology. Unlike traditional stoves that lose performance as fuel pressure drops, regulated models maintain consistent output from the first cup of coffee to the last simmering meal. In windy conditions, this consistency is paramount. The regulator compensates for both fuel depletion and wind-chill effects on the canister, delivering a steady stream of fuel that keeps the burner roaring at optimal levels.

Burner Head Engineering

Micro-jet burner technology has revolutionized flame stability. Instead of a single large flame susceptible to wind, these heads distribute heat through dozens of precisely angled ports. This creates a “flame matrix” that’s inherently more stable—if one jet gets blown out, adjacent jets relight it instantly. The best designs angle these ports inward at 15-30 degrees, creating a self-shielding cone of fire that concentrates heat upward while resisting lateral wind intrusion.

Understanding BTU Ratings vs. Real-World Performance

The Wind-Chill Effect on Heat Output

Manufacturers’ BTU ratings are measured in dead-still laboratory conditions—a scenario you’ll never encounter on an exposed ridgeline. The wind-chill effect on stoves mirrors what happens to human skin: moving air strips away the protective boundary layer of hot air surrounding your burner. A stove rated at 10,000 BTUs might effectively deliver only 4,500 BTUs in 20 mph winds. Top-rated 2026 models now publish “effective BTU” ratings tested at specific wind speeds, giving you realistic performance expectations.

Boil Time Benchmarks in Adverse Conditions

Professional guides don’t care about a 2-minute boil time in a calm garage. They want to know the 4-cup boil time in 15 mph winds at 40°F. The new gold standard is under 5 minutes under those conditions. When evaluating stoves, look for third-party testing data that specifies wind speed, temperature, and water volume. Anything vague is marketing fluff. The best backpacking guides now use portable anemometers and conduct field tests at elevation to give you numbers that actually matter.

Fuel Types and Windproof Compatibility

Canister Stove Considerations

Isobutane-propane canisters dominate the market for good reason—clean burning, instant ignition, and minimal maintenance. However, they lose pressure dramatically in cold, windy conditions as the canister itself chills from both ambient temperature and evaporative cooling. Windproof canister stoves in 2026 feature inverted canister designs or remote canister attachments that allow you to shelter the fuel source while keeping the burner exposed. This separation is critical for winter backpacking.

Liquid Fuel Resilience

White gas and multi-fuel stoves maintain a stubborn following among expedition guides for one reason: they laugh at cold and wind. The pump-pressurized system delivers fuel regardless of external conditions, and the liquid fuel itself isn’t affected by temperature swings. Modern windproof liquid fuel stoves incorporate preheat tubes that vaporize fuel before it reaches the burner, creating a more stable flame that cuts through wind. The trade-off is complexity—more parts mean more potential failure points.

Alternative Fuel Options

Alcohol and solid fuel tablets have seen a renaissance in ultra-lightweight circles, but their wind vulnerability is legendary. Some 2026 innovations include hybrid systems that combine a small alcohol burner with an integrated windscreen/pot stand that creates a chimney effect. While these won’t boil water as fast as gas stoves, their simplicity and silence appeal to minimalist guides who prioritize reliability over speed.

Weight vs. Wind Resistance Trade-offs

Ultralight Strategies for Windy Conditions

The ultralight philosophy collides head-on with windproofing, which traditionally adds ounces. Savvy guides have cracked this code by choosing stoves where the windscreen doubles as the pot support, eliminating redundant components. The magic number for 2026 is under 3 ounces for a complete windproof system—that’s stove, windscreen, and ignition. Achieving this requires titanium construction and minimalist valve designs, but it’s possible if you’re willing to sacrifice some simmer control.

When Durability Trumps Ounces

For extended expeditions or guide services, that extra 4-6 ounces buys you field-repairable components, thicker pot supports that won’t bend under a 2-liter pot, and windscreens that can double as emergency snow shovels. Professional guides working in Patagonia or the Alaska Range willingly carry 12-ounce systems because they’ve learned that a broken 3-ounce stove costs you far more in aborted trips than the weight penalty prevents. The calculus changes when failure isn’t an option.

Stability and Pot Support Systems

Low-Profile Designs for High Winds

Physics is undefeated—tall, narrow stoves are wind magnets. The most stable designs keep your pot close to the ground, reducing the lever arm that wind can act upon. Look for stoves where the burner sits less than 3 inches off the ground when deployed. These low-riders create a center of gravity that keeps your dinner where it belongs, not scattered across the tundra. Fold-out supports should lock with audible clicks, not friction-fit that fails when cold.

Wide-Diameter Support Mechanisms

Wind doesn’t just blow out flames—it tips over pots. Top-rated stoves feature support arms that extend to at least 5 inches in diameter, creating a stable platform for wide-bottomed pots that resist wind-induced rocking. Some designs use serrated teeth or silicone grips that bite into pot bottoms, preventing the micro-sliding that precedes a catastrophic spill. Remember: a stable pot is a safe pot, especially when you’re brewing coffee in a morning squall.

Ignition Systems in Windy Environments

Piezo Igniters vs. Manual Starters

Piezo-electric igniters are convenient until they get wet, dirty, or cold—exactly the conditions where you need them most. The best windproof stoves position the igniter electrode inside the windscreen, protecting it from the elements. However, seasoned guides carry a backup: a simple ferrocerium rod or even a mini Bic lighter tethered to the stove. Manual ignition isn’t a failure—it’s a guarantee. Some 2026 models feature dual ignition systems, but simplicity often wins in the field.

Cold Weather Ignition Challenges

At 20°F, canister pressure drops and igniters struggle. Liquid fuel stoves require longer priming. The wind compounds these issues by chilling components faster. The solution: stoves with pre-heat loops that warm the fuel before ignition, and igniters positioned to capture radiant heat from the initial flame. If you’re planning winter trips, test your ignition system at home in your freezer before trusting it on a glacier. Professional guides carry stoves that can be lit with a match held directly to the burner—no fancy electronics required.

Simmer Control and Flame Adjustment

Fine-Tuning in Gusty Conditions

Windproofing creates a sealed environment, which can actually make simmering harder by trapping heat. The finest stoves use needle-valve controls with micro-adjustments as small as 1/8-turn increments. This precision lets you drop from a rolling boil to a gentle simmer even when the wind is trying to force-feed oxygen to your flame. Look for valves that operate smoothly with gloved hands—stiff controls lead to overcooked meals and burnt fingertips.

The Role of Pressure Regulation

Consistent pressure is the secret to consistent simmering in wind. Unregulated stoves see their flame pulse with every gust as the pressure fluctuates. Regulated models maintain steady fuel flow, giving you a stable simmer that won’t surge when a gust momentarily increases combustion efficiency. This is where premium stoves justify their price tag—being able to actually cook food rather than just boil water transforms your backcountry menu from survival rations to gourmet meals.

Material Durability and Weather Resistance

Corrosion-Resistant Components

Mountain weather is corrosive—wet, salty (from sweat and trail grit), and constantly changing. Stainless steel burners might last a season before rust creeps into the ports. Titanium offers better corrosion resistance at half the weight but demands precision manufacturing to prevent cracking. The sweet spot for 2026 is aircraft-grade aluminum with hard-anodized coatings and replaceable brass valve components. These materials withstand years of exposure without degrading performance.

Cold Weather Material Performance

Plastics become brittle at 0°F. O-rings contract and leak. Pot support hinges freeze. Top-rated stoves minimize plastic to only essential components, using fiber-reinforced nylon that remains flexible to -20°F. Metal parts should be designed with thermal expansion in mind—tight tolerances that work at 70°F can bind solid at 10°F. Look for stoves tested to at least -10°F if you venture out in shoulder seasons.

Field Maintenance and Reliability

Cleaning Burner Heads in the Field

Windproof stoves run hotter and more enclosed, leading to faster carbon buildup. The best designs allow tool-free disassembly of the burner head for cleaning. A simple twist should reveal the jet, which you can clear with the included cleaning needle (never a wire, which can damage the orifice). Some models even stash the cleaning tool inside the stove’s support legs—a brilliant bit of integrated design that ensures it’s always there when you need it.

O-Ring and Seal Integrity

Every connection is a failure point. Remote canister stoves have more seals but allow better fuel management. Integrated systems have fewer seals but when one fails, you’re done. The 2026 standard is fluoroelastomer O-rings (Viton) that resist both fuel degradation and temperature extremes. Carry spare O-rings in your repair kit—they weigh nothing and can save a trip. Smart guides replace O-rings annually as preventative maintenance, not after they fail.

Safety Features for Exposed Conditions

Overpressure Protection

Windproof stoves create sealed chambers where pressure can build dangerously if a pot boils over and floods the burner. Modern safety features include pressure-relief valves that vent excess fuel vapor before it becomes hazardous. Some designs even shut off fuel flow if the burner temperature exceeds safe limits. These features add weight but provide peace of mind when you’re cooking in a vestibule during a storm.

Stable Base Requirements

A stove that tips is a stove that starts fires. Wide, splayed legs with rubberized feet grip uneven terrain and prevent the rocking motion that precedes disaster. The best designs position the fuel source low and centered, creating a tripod of stability. For snow camping, look for stoves with optional snow flaps or the ability to attach to a separate base plate that distributes weight across soft surfaces.

Environmental Considerations

Leave No Trace Cooking Practices

Windproof stoves concentrate heat, which means they scorch the ground beneath them. Use a foil heat shield or cook on bare rock—not vegetation. The efficiency gains from windproofing directly support Leave No Trace by reducing fuel consumption, but only if you practice proper placement. Some 2026 models include built-in heat deflectors that double as stability bases, protecting fragile alpine soils.

Fuel Efficiency and Carbon Footprint

A windproof stove that uses 60% less fuel over a weeklong trip isn’t just lighter—it’s environmentally responsible. Fewer canisters mean less manufacturing energy and waste. Liquid fuel stoves, while heavier, allow you to buy fuel in bulk and carry only what you need. For the eco-conscious backpacker, the math is clear: a slightly heavier, more efficient stove reduces your overall environmental impact significantly.

Price vs. Performance Analysis

Budget-Friendly Windproof Features

You don’t need to spend $200 for effective wind protection. Sub-$80 stoves now incorporate basic integrated windscreens and pressure regulation that handles moderate winds. The compromise is usually weight and durability—thinner materials, simpler valves, and plastic components where metal would last longer. For occasional backpackers sticking to treeline campsites, these represent excellent value.

Premium Investment Justification

Above $150, you’re paying for marginal gains that matter on serious expeditions: titanium construction, dual-valve precision, field-repairable everything, and windproofing that holds up in 30+ mph gusts. Professional guides amortize this cost over hundreds of use-days, where reliability becomes cheaper than replacement. The performance delta between a $100 stove and a $200 stove is maybe 20% in lab conditions, but that 20% can be the difference between eating hot food or not when the weather turns biblical.

Making Your Final Decision

Assessing Your Typical Backpacking Conditions

Be brutally honest about where you camp. If you’re a desert hiker dealing with afternoon thermals, you need different windproofing than someone battling coastal gales. Alpine climbers face cold, dense air that requires more BTUs. Forest dwellers might only need moderate protection. Match the stove to your environment, not your aspirations. The best stove is the one that fits your actual use case, not the one with the most impressive specs.

The 2026 Standard: What Guides Are Looking For

Backpacking guides evaluating stoves for 2026 certifications check three boxes: effective wind resistance at 20 mph, consistent performance across a full canister’s life, and field maintainability with minimal tools. They test at elevation, in cold, and after dropping the stove in gravel. If a stove passes these trials, it earns a recommendation. When shopping, look for third-party validation from guide services, not just manufacturer claims. The stamp of approval from organizations like the AMGA or ACMG means more than any marketing copy.

Frequently Asked Questions

How do I test a stove’s windproofing at home before buying?

While you can’t replicate mountain conditions perfectly, a simple fan test reveals a lot. Set up the stove with a windscreen, place a fan 3 feet away on high, and try to boil 2 cups of water. Time it versus a no-fan baseline. More importantly, observe the flame—if it flickers, pulses, or turns yellow (indicating incomplete combustion), the windproofing isn’t effective. Reputable retailers will often demo this in-store.

Can I make my existing stove more windproof?

Absolutely, but with caveats. A properly designed aftermarket windscreen can improve performance by 30-40%. Use heavy-duty aluminum foil or a purpose-built titanium screen that reflects heat without trapping exhaust gases. Never fully enclose a canister stove—canisters can overheat and explode. Leave a 2-inch gap for ventilation. Remote canister stoves have more flexibility since the fuel source sits outside the windscreen.

Why do some windproof stoves still struggle in cold weather?

The windscreen is only half the battle. Cold temperatures reduce canister pressure, and wind compounds this by chilling the canister further through evaporative cooling. The solution is either an inverted canister design (which draws liquid fuel) or a liquid fuel stove. For extreme cold, even the best windproof canister stove can’t compete with a white gas system. It’s physics, not a design flaw.

How much fuel should I carry for windy conditions?

Use the 1.5x rule. If your stove specs say 10 boils per canister in calm conditions, plan for 6-7 in moderate wind, 4-5 in heavy wind. Better yet, calculate your needs based on “effective BTU” ratings if available. Always carry 25% more fuel than you think you need. Experienced guides pack a small backup canister even on overnight trips—it’s their insurance policy against a stuck valve or unexpected storm.

Are remote canister stoves better for wind than integrated systems?

Each has strengths. Remote canisters let you shelter the fuel and use windscreens more aggressively, plus they sit lower and more stable. Integrated systems (burner + pot) create a sealed unit that’s inherently wind-resistant but less flexible. For pure wind performance, a well-designed remote system edges out integrated models. For convenience and all-in-one simplicity, integrated systems win. Your priorities dictate the choice.

What’s the maintenance difference for windproof stoves?

Windproof stoves require more frequent cleaning because they run hotter and more enclosed. Carbon builds up faster, especially on the burner head. Plan on a quick field-clean every 5-7 days of use, and a deep clean (soaking in cleaner, checking all O-rings) after each major trip. The trade-off for wind performance is maintenance diligence. Guides clean their stoves weekly during season—it’s part of the job.

Do I need different cookware for windproof stoves?

Not necessarily, but wide, low-profile pots maximize the benefits. Tall, narrow pots create a wind sail above the stove, catching gusts that can tip the system. Wide pots with heat exchanger fins (like those on integrated systems) capture every BTU the windproof stove produces. If you’re investing in a premium windproof stove, pair it with a pot that has a built-in windscreen lip or heat exchanger to complete the system.

How do altitude and wind interact to affect stove performance?

This is where things get interesting. At altitude, lower air pressure actually helps fuel vaporize more easily, but there’s less oxygen for combustion. Wind further dilutes available oxygen while stripping heat. The net effect is that stoves need to be both windproof and slightly fuel-rich at elevation. Many 2026 models have altitude-compensation adjustments or are tuned for optimal performance above 8,000 feet. If you’re climbing high, verify your stove’s elevation rating.

Can windproof stoves be used inside a tent vestibule safely?

Never inside the tent itself, but a vestibule is acceptable with extreme caution. The windproofing that makes these stoves efficient also concentrates carbon monoxide. You must have vestibule doors fully open for ventilation, and never cook while sleeping. Place the stove as far from tent fabric as possible, and keep a carbon monoxide detector in your kit. Many guides consider this a last-resort storm tactic, not standard practice. A better solution is a hanging stove setup designed for portaledges and basecamps.

What warranty should I expect on a premium windproof stove?

Top-tier manufacturers now offer lifetime warranties on metal components and 5-10 years on valves and seals. This reflects confidence in materials like titanium and brass. Read the fine print: “lifetime” usually means the product’s lifetime, not yours, and excludes normal wear like O-rings. Professional guides expect their stoves to last 5+ years of hard use, and warranties should reflect that. Keep your receipt—many warranties require registration within 30 days of purchase.
